Raiders are just plain sad

I had a hard time believing that the Raiders could ever have rehired Art Shell. Now I am sitting here watching them and I cannot comprehend what I am seeing. Five sacks in the first quarter allowed, three in a row on one series. Then they had Seattle in a 4th and 24, kicking a field goal, and committed an unsportsmanlike conduct penalty to hand them a first down. It's time to put Al Davis in a home and start over. Incredible to see this once most feared of football franchises reduced to perhaps the biggest laughingstock in all of pro sports-well except for the Knicks.

What would be the point of firing Art Shell? Whoever Davis hired to replace him would still have to be a yes man willing to run the same offense, and the personnel would still be the same, meaning the result would largely be the same. The problem goes much, much deeper than the coach -- they need better players, and they need an owner who's willing to let the coaches he hire run their own schemes and bring in their own guys.
